Output f5643ccaa58a07e91c825a58cc55b60c27e008b28384c7fa04a73565cfbd7212:0

value
17254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a290583995a6b1018f34309fb0c73e80940f0cea OP_EQUAL
address
3GWaJrtLo8yEKNV9Vxr3csunxLaCfrPVaR
transaction
f5643ccaa58a07e91c825a58cc55b60c27e008b28384c7fa04a73565cfbd7212
confirmations
166116
spent
true